My Buying Guides on Clips For Thin Hair

Why I Look for the Right Clips for Thin Hair

When I shop for clips for thin hair, I focus on comfort, grip, and style. Thin hair can slip out of heavy or oversized clips, so I always look for pieces that hold gently without pulling or causing breakage. For me, the best clip is one that feels secure all day but still looks light and natural.

What I Check Before Buying

I pay attention to a few important things before I choose a clip:

  • Grip: I want a clip that can hold fine strands without sliding.
  • Weight: I prefer lightweight clips because heavy ones tend to drag my hair down.
  • Size: I usually choose smaller or medium-sized clips since they work better for thin hair.
  • Material: I look for smooth finishes that won’t snag or damage my hair.
  • Comfort: I make sure the clip doesn’t pinch my scalp or feel too tight.

Best Types of Clips I Prefer for Thin Hair

From my experience, some clip styles work better than others:

  • Mini claw clips: I find these great for half-up styles and quick everyday looks.
  • Snap clips: I like these for keeping small sections in place without much fuss.
  • Barrettes: These work well when I want a neat, polished look.
  • Alligator clips: I use these when I need a stronger hold for styling.
  • Decorative clips: I choose these when I want something stylish but still practical.

How I Choose the Right Size

I’ve learned that size matters a lot with thin hair. If a clip is too large, it often looks bulky and may not hold properly. If it’s too small, it may not secure enough hair. I usually match the clip size to the amount of hair I want to hold, whether I’m pinning back one side or creating a full half-up style.

What Materials Work Best for Me

I prefer clips made from materials that feel gentle on my hair. Plastic clips can be lightweight and easy to wear, while metal clips often feel more secure. I just make sure the edges are smooth so they don’t catch on my strands. For me, a soft grip or lined interior is always a bonus.

Styles I Find Most Useful

I like buying clips that fit different occasions:

  • Everyday clips: Simple, practical, and easy to wear.
  • Work or school clips: Clean designs that keep my hair tidy.
  • Special occasion clips: Elegant options for dressing up.
  • Travel-friendly clips: Durable and compact for carrying in my bag.

My Tips for Getting the Best Hold

I’ve found a few tricks that help clips work better on thin hair:

  • I use texture spray or dry shampoo for extra grip.
  • I twist my hair slightly before clipping it.
  • I avoid overloading one clip with too much hair.
  • I choose clips with teeth or a stronger clasp when I need more hold.

What I Avoid

I stay away from clips that are too heavy, too wide, or too slippery. I also avoid rough edges and overly tight clips because they can damage my hair or feel uncomfortable. In my experience, flashy designs are not worth it if they don’t actually hold my hair well.
